The Fortune Society

Founded in 1967, The Fortune Society’s vision is to foster a world where all who are incarcerated or formerly incarcerated will thrive as positive, contributing members of society. They do this through a holistic, one-stop model of service provision. Their continuum of care, informed and implemented by professionals with cultural backgrounds and life experiences similar to those of their participants, helps ensure their success. Fortune serves over 8,000 individuals annually via three New York City locations: their service center in Long Island City, Queens, and both the Fortune Academy (“the Castle”) and Castle Gardens in West Harlem. Their program models are recognized both nationally and internationally for their quality and innovation.
